• Use a DVD disc containing the recording of the selected voice or subtitle language.
• Press [SUBTITLE] or the [AUDIO] key on the remote and select the language.
• The DVD specifications provide for selection at the menu screen. Select at the
menu screen of the disc.
• Select disc menu language. (See page 17.)
• Menu playback is available only with VCD discs recorded with P.B.C.
• Replace with new batteries. (See page 15.)
• Operate the unit inside the remote controllable range. (See page 15.)
• Playback is restricted intentionally by the software producer. Please try another
operation.
